1. Understanding Renewable Energy
Renewable energy refers to power generated from natural resources that are continuously replenished. These include sunlight-based, air-flow, water-powered, organic matter-based, and geothermal sources. Unlike fossil fuels, green energy options are unlikely to deplete and are thought to be eco-friendly.

2. Benefits of Renewable Energy
There are numerous pros to utilizing renewable energy: - Reduced Greenhouse Gases: Switching to renewable sources helps lower the release of carbon dioxide, thereby tackling climate change. - Energy Security: By relying on domestic energy sources, countries can limit their reliance on imported fuels, strengthening energy security. - Economic Development: The renewable energy sector creates jobs and encourages economic advancement through innovation and investment.

3. Challenges in Adopting Renewable Energy
While the benefits are evident, the transition to renewable energy is not without difficulties: - Initial Costs: The setup of renewable energy can be costly, though progress are driving prices down. - Intermittency: Renewable options, such as sun-based and air-driven energy, are sometimes intermittent, requiring storage solutions for consistent supply.
